How to get there

How to Reach Fethiye in Turkey

Fethiye, a charming coastal town located in southwestern Turkey, is a popular tourist destination known for its stunning beaches, crystal-clear waters, and historical sites. If you are planning a trip to Fethiye, here are some ways to reach this beautiful town:

By Air:

The nearest airport to Fethiye is Dalaman Airport, which is well-connected to various domestic and international destinations. Once you arrive at Dalaman Airport, you can easily reach Fethiye by taking a taxi or hiring a private transfer. The journey from the airport to Fethiye usually takes around 45 minutes.

By Road:

Fethiye can be reached by road from major cities in Turkey. If you are traveling from Istanbul, you can take the O-4/E80 highway, which is the most direct route. The journey from Istanbul to Fethiye by road takes approximately 9-10 hours, depending on the traffic conditions. Alternatively, you can also opt for bus services that operate regular routes to Fethiye from various cities in Turkey.

By Sea:

If you prefer a scenic journey, you can reach Fethiye by sea. There are ferry services available from nearby Greek islands such as Rhodes and Kos. These ferry services offer a unique and enjoyable way to reach Fethiye while enjoying the breathtaking views of the Aegean Sea.

By Rail:

Currently, there are no direct rail connections to Fethiye. However, if you prefer traveling by train, you can take a train to nearby cities like Denizli or Izmir and then continue your journey to Fethiye by road or bus.

Regardless of the mode of transportation you choose, reaching Fethiye is relatively convenient and offers various options to suit your travel preferences. Make sure to plan your journey in advance and enjoy the beauty that Fethiye has to offer!

Getting to know Fethiye: A Mediterranean paradise in Turkey

Fethiye is a magnificent coastal town located in the southwestern region of Turkey. It is a part of the Mugla province and is situated on a bay that overlooks the Mediterranean Sea. Fethiye is situated in a valley and is surrounded by beautiful mountain ranges, which makes it a perfect destination for nature lovers. The town of Fethiye is known for its stunning beaches, crystal-clear waters, historical landmarks, and vibrant nightlife.

The town of Fethiye has a rich history that dates back to ancient times. It was once known as Telmessos and was an important Lycian city that ruled the region. Today, visitors can explore the ancient ruins and landmarks, including the magnificent Telmessos Theater, the Lycian Rock Tombs, and the Fethiye Museum.

Fethiye is also known for its numerous beautiful beaches such as Oludeniz Beach, Kidrak Beach, and Calis Beach. These beaches offer a wide range of activities including swimming, sunbathing, and water sports. Visitors can also take a boat ride along the coast to explore the hidden coves and remote beaches.

Last but not least, Fethiye is a perfect destination for food lovers. The town has numerous restaurants and cafes that offer a range of Turkish and international cuisine. The nightlife in Fethiye is also lively, with numerous bars, nightclubs, and entertainment venues that stay open until the early hours of the morning.

Overall, Fethiye is a beautiful and vibrant destination that offers something for everyone. Whether you want to soak up the sun on the beaches, explore the history and culture of the region, or enjoy the lively nightlife, Fethiye is the perfect place to visit.
